Output e89406c13b7c897c86a64dfd4c420baf85091af522e07acfb704762fbee4ca6c:12

value
10474200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0feef05b704ad760378ee40ade1e259761e3c695 OP_EQUALVERIFY OP_CHECKSIG
address
12TFNeHsXwoH1py61JmoHDi7hv4zN9Xvvf
transaction
e89406c13b7c897c86a64dfd4c420baf85091af522e07acfb704762fbee4ca6c
spent
true